At WalkSutra, we believe neck pain is more than a symptom.
It is often a sign that the muscles, joints, nerves, posture, or movement patterns of the cervical spine are no longer working together efficiently.
Simply treating the pain is rarely enough.
Understanding why it developed is what creates lasting recovery.
Some people develop neck pain because of prolonged desk work.
Others due to sports injuries, degenerative changes, stress-related muscle tension, or conditions such as cervical spondylosis.
Although the symptoms may appear similar, the underlying causes are often very different.
That is why every rehabilitation programme at WalkSutra begins with a comprehensive cervical spine assessment.
We evaluate posture, cervical mobility, muscle strength, deep neck flexor function, joint movement, nerve involvement, shoulder mechanics, workstation ergonomics, movement quality, and the everyday activities that increase or reduce your symptoms.

Our rehabilitation programmes combine evidence-informed physiotherapy, manual therapy where clinically appropriate, cervical stabilisation exercises, deep neck muscle training, posture correction, ergonomic education, movement retraining, flexibility exercises, shoulder rehabilitation, strengthening programmes, and personalised home exercise plans.
When clinically appropriate, advanced rehabilitation technologies may complement active rehabilitation. These may include Class IV Laser Therapy, TECAR Therapy, Functional Electrical Stimulation (FES), Neuromuscular Electrical Stimulation (NMES), Microcurrent Therapy, therapeutic ultrasound, digital posture analysis, and movement assessment technology. These tools are selected according to clinical findings and are used to complement—not replace—exercise-based rehabilitation.
